Actually it does turn off automatically from either 89 or 90 through 91. The older ones had a manual switch. Newer ones were controlled by the striker-sensing switch on the hatch pull-down unit (that lil white wire with a small black connector on the end that no one can figure out what to connect to). I haven't investigated the switching mechanism of the 91 (second design through 92) but it too has no manual switch.
